Cape of Rodon Beach
A dramatic green peninsula extending into the Adriatic, featuring the 15th-century Skanderbeg Castle and the Church of St. Anthony.

Local Notes & Setting
- Hike 20 minutes to the tip of the cape to explore the historic 1463 fortress built by national hero Skanderbeg
- Visit the 14th-century Franciscan Church of Saint Anthony nestled in the coastal greenery
- Crystalline waters and red clay cliffs make it one of Albania's top coastal day trips from Tirana

Frequently Asked Questions about Cape of Rodon Beach
What is the water temperature at Cape of Rodon Beach?
The peak summer sea surface temperature at Cape of Rodon Beach averages 26.2°C (79°F), based on 30-year NOAA OISST satellite climatology.
What type of coast or sand is Cape of Rodon Beach?
Cape of Rodon Beach is classified as a fine white sand shoreline located in Durrës County, Albania.
Is Cape of Rodon Beach good for families with kids?
Yes, Cape of Rodon Beach is suitable for families and children with manageable water entry.
Are there parking and facilities at Cape of Rodon Beach?
Free parking is available. Restroom facilities are present.
